Podcast Overview

Welcome to the Women In Investing podcast, Champions with Chequebook$, where the members of our network talk about their investment journey, their learnings and white spaces in the market that are waiting to be disrupted! Women in Investing is a community of capital allocators and venture capitalists. We were founded in 2017 to create a platform for women investors and we’re excited to say that after hundreds of meet ups, master classes, mentoring programs and collaborations… we’re almost 400 members strong. We hope you enjoy and benefit from these conversations.

Mastering Exits with Lavanya, Partner at Trifecta Capital

<p>🎙️ CHAMPIONS WITH CHECKBOOKS | The Holy Grail of Venture Capital: Mastering Exits with Lavanya, Partner at Trifecta CapitalIn this power-packed episode, we dive deep into the world of venture capital exits with Lavanya, Partner at Trifecta Capital, who brings 18+ years of experience across growth equity investing and investment banking. From Goldman Sachs to SPO Partners to leading Trifecta's growth equity practice, Lavanya has seen it all—and she's here to share the secrets.💡 WHAT YOU'LL LEARN:✅ The Art of Exits: Real stories from billion-dollar exits including PBS Logistics (5x return in 8 years) and Ixigo's successful IPO journey✅ When to Wait &amp; When to Sell: Why patience with winners can transform lackluster returns into exceptional ones✅ Preparing for IPO: Critical insights on founder readiness and business model maturity before going public✅ The 3 Fatal Mistakes: Hiring pitfalls, capital raising traps, and expansion missteps that can derail your growth journey✅ Surviving Market Cycles: How to stay grounded when markets swing between euphoria and despair✅ From Series C to Exit: Practical advice for founders navigating the growth stage and preparing for liquidity🎯 KEY TAKEAWAYS:"It's never as good as you think. It's never as bad as you think." — Lavanya's mantra for navigating venture cycles• Why $25B+ in exits last year signals a new era for Indian venture capital• The importance of being "truth-seeking" as an investor, regardless of market conditions • How Trifecta invests across Series C to pre-IPO stages with $15M average checks• Why business needs should drive capital decisions, not the other way around🔥 RAPID FIRE HIGHLIGHTS:• Lavanya's biggest inspiration? John Scully of SPO Partners (62 and still passionate about learning!)• Most impressive founder pitch? Aadit Palicha of Zepto (decided to skip Stanford during COVID to build India's 10-minute delivery revolution)• Fun fact: Lavanya manifested having twin boys at age 10... and the universe delivered in 2016!📚 BOOK RECOMMENDATION:"The Covenant of Water" by Abraham Verghese — one of Oprah's top 3 books ever!💼 ABOUT TRIFECTA CAPITAL:Trifecta invests in Series C and beyond, supporting founders from growth stage through their last private round. With a 150+ company venture debt portfolio and deep ecosystem networks, they're bridging the gap in India's growth stage funding landscape.⚡ ABOUT CHAMPIONS WITH CHECKBOOKS:A podcast by Women in Investing Network (WII), a 500+ member community of women investors in India. Trusted advisor to funders & founders - In conversation with Kosturi Ghosh, Partner at Trilegal

<p>The startup ecosystem in India has seen a radical evolution over the last 20 years and Kosturi Ghosh, Partner at Trilegal has had both a ringside view and a pivotal role to play in this growth. Starting with a deep interest in IP law, Kosturi has seen companies grow from the garage to the listing floor, and been a trusted advisor to startups and funders in their growth journeys. She has also been a quiet and steady advocate of developing more diversity in the startup world. She has actively advocated for increasing diversity in startup leadership and governanceIn Season 2, Episode 3, our host Maya Chandrasesekaran, Managing Partner Green Artha, uncovers Kosturi’s insights on:✅ Setting up the right systems for good governance✅ How Founders should be tapping into the Founder-Network through their journey✅ Tactical and practical tips to build for scale✅ New tools and instruments that can help de-risk deals for funders and founders Insights on tools and financial instruments to mitigate risk for founders and investors✅ Using the Board as a platform to improve diversity in startups and the ecosystemFor every founder navigating growth, scale, governance and listing, and every funder thinking about portfolio creation and exits, this episode is a goldmine of insights.🎧 Tune in now to hear directly from Kosturi on what it truly takes to build, scale, invest and exit, in India&#39;s startup ecosystem.A special thank you to WaterBridge Ventures for graciously offering their studio space for this recording and Trilegal for supporting this podcast series.</p>
